CC -!- FUNCTION: The UvrABC repair system catalyzes the recognition and
CC processing of DNA lesions. UvrC both incises the 5' and 3' sides of the
CC lesion. The N-terminal half is responsible for the 3' incision and the
CC C-terminal half is responsible for the 5' incision. {ECO:0000256|HAMAP-
CC Rule:MF_00203}.
CC -!- SUBUNIT: Interacts with UvrB in an incision complex.
CC {ECO:0000256|HAMAP-Rule:MF_00203}.
CC -!- SUBCELLULAR LOCATION: Cytoplasm {ECO:0000256|HAMAP-Rule:MF_00203}.
CC -!- SIMILARITY: Belongs to the UvrC family. {ECO:0000256|HAMAP-
CC Rule:MF_00203}.
